In addition to circulation PP coins, the circulation series includes the following coins issued in 2023 Three types of circulation coins commemorative variants: National Ambulance Service 50 HUF: The thematic side features the international symbol of life-saving, the Cross of Constantine, replacing the usual Saker Falcon, which is complemented by the rod of Asclepius, depicting a snake coiled on a stick, which symbolises the healing aspect of medical arts. The arms of the Cross of Constantine, the star of life, represent the steps in the process of life-saving: recognition, emergency call, first aid, paramedic care, control during transport and hospital care. Beneath the central motif, the lettering ‘75 ÉVES AZ ORSZÁGOS MENTŐSZOLGÁLAT’ (75 years of the Hungarian National Ambulance Service) and the minting year ‘2023’ are seen. Inside the beaded border on the edge of the obverse, in the upper legend separated by a line the inscription ‘MAGYARORSZÁG’ (Hungary) is read.

2023 Hungarian Defence Forces 100 HUF: On the obverse, extending into the outer ring, the central motif features details from the logo of the Hungarian Defence Forces, a turul, a bird of prey, holding the sword of Stephen I of Hungary in its claws, and the shield of the Hungarian Defence Forces, with heraldic stripes indicating the national colours. The inner core of the coin bears the motto of the Hungarian Defence Forces: the inscription ‘A HAZÁÉRT’ (For country) is placed in the outer ring, inside the beaded border. In the upper legend, the lettering ‘MAGYARORSZÁG’ (Hungary) and the words ‘175 éves a MAGYAR HONVÉDSÉG’ (175 years of the Hungarian Defence Forces) are seen with the minting year ‘2023’.

2023 Petőfi 200 HUF: A collector version is issued for the first time in the history of the 200-forint circulation coins. The face value side of these special coins is identical to the denomination side of the 200-forint coin currently in circulation, but the thematic side features a modern rasterized representation of Sándor Petőfi’s portrait drawn by Miklós Barabás replacing the usual Chain Bridge design. Inside the beaded border, the lettering ‘MAGYARORSZÁG’ (Hungary) is shown in a legend at the top left with the minting year ‘2023’ appearing horizontally at the bottom right. Below, to the left of the portrait, is the official logo of the Sándor Petőfi- anniversary year, without the trademark. The face value side of the 50,100, and 200 forint coins is identical with the face value side of the coin of the same denomination currently in circulation.
